#234c73 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#234c73 is composed of 13.7% red, 29.8%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.6% cyan, 33.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 209.3 degrees, a saturation of 53.3% and a lightness of 29.4%. #234c73 color hex could be obtained by blending #4698e6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#234c73

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03060a is the darkest color, while #fafc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#234c73

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464b50 is the less saturated color, while #004d96 is the most saturated one.
